暂无图片
暂无图片
暂无图片
暂无图片
暂无图片

华为开发者大会:软件开发小白的华为云云上初体验

原创 YTANRA 2023-07-13
307


1 初级开发自述


初踏入职场,进入专业的软件公司,对于我这样一个没有接触过软件开发的新人来说,起步就是一个很大的难题。若直接做开发,则业务不熟练,代码不规范,弊大于利;若仅做学习,则不能跟上项目的步伐,不能以最快的速度融入到工作中去。工作中面临着很多困境。

对此我总结了以下经验:在进行软件开发工作中要重视每一个细节,不要忽视小问题,我为了充实自己,在华为云反复学习,提升自己的技术能力。

在次我给大家分享一个我在华为云软件开发工作中的经历,希望供各位开发者参考。


2 软件开发小白在华为云的学习成长经历


作为计算机新人,我通过网上的相关平台,筛选很多开发者高频使用的工具。前辈也同步推荐给我很多学习的平台和日常使用的工具,我也根据前辈提供方向进行探索,华为云提供了丰富的开发者生态,而且口碑在开发圈内得到了一致好评。因此我选择了在华为云平台上开启我的学习和工作成长之路。这里也是我工作起步的敲门砖。

首先通过华为云上面的论坛了解到我所用到技术和工具,这个平台还同步给技术初学者很多技术应用手段,前期通过培训课程了解学习,打开我华为云学习之旅:

通过开发者常规使用的工具,了解到华为云有一个适合开发者使用的插件工具,并且通过帮助文档了解到,华为云开发者插件提供了一键对接华为云的能力。我在这里也分享下我是如何使用这个 IDE 插件,点击 https://developer.huaweicloud.com/develop/toolkit.html 查看产品首页,点击”关注论坛“后,在论坛里可以定期获取相关学习资料,也可以和大家一起交流吐槽 。


操作步骤如下:

在 idea 上安装 Huawei Cloud Toolkit Platform 和 Huawei Cloud API 插件。

登录华为云账号(选择 AK/SK 登录或者华为云账号、CSDN 账号登录)。

我想通过华为云现有技术快速帮助我解决 AI 语音交互问题。


3 软件开发小白使用实时语音识别 RASR 尝试智能化路线


使用华为云语音交互服务 SDK,实时识别语音音频流。支持的语言包含中文普通话、方言,方言当前支持四川话、粤语和上海话。

前提条件:

1、在保证华为云账号余额充足或已购买套餐包的情况下,语音交互服务无需申请即可使用。

2、进行 AK/SK 认证,并妥善保管 AK/SK 信息。

3、准备好待识别的音频文件。

该服务是一种人机交互方式,用户通过实时访问和调用 API(Application Programming Interface,应用程序编程接口)将语音识别成文字或者将文本转换成逼真的语音等。

核心优势:可以实现 1 分钟以内音频到文字的转换。对于用户上传二进制数据,系统经过处理,生成语音对应的文字,支持热词定制。

核心能力:基于深度学习技术,对特定领域场景和语料进行优化,语音识别率达到业界领先;使用工业界成熟的算法,结合语音识别学术界最新研究成果,为企业提供独特竞争力优势。

基本步骤:在代码编辑区输入“RecognizeFlashAsr”,联想 API 后点击补全,自动导入 SDK 后,将 AK、Sk 等参数补全,调用补全代码既可以完成语音识别。

软件开发小白的未来展望

华为开发者大会:软件开发小白的华为云云上初体验

作者:YG科技
  • 2023-07-13
    海南
  • 本文字数:1849 字

    阅读完需:约 6 分钟

1 初级开发自述


初踏入职场,进入专业的软件公司,对于我这样一个没有接触过软件开发的新人来说,起步就是一个很大的难题。若直接做开发,则业务不熟练,代码不规范,弊大于利;若仅做学习,则不能跟上项目的步伐,不能以最快的速度融入到工作中去。工作中面临着很多困境。

对此我总结了以下经验:在进行软件开发工作中要重视每一个细节,不要忽视小问题,我为了充实自己,在华为云反复学习,提升自己的技术能力。

在次我给大家分享一个我在华为云软件开发工作中的经历,希望供各位开发者参考。


2 软件开发小白在华为云的学习成长经历


作为计算机新人,我通过网上的相关平台,筛选很多开发者高频使用的工具。前辈也同步推荐给我很多学习的平台和日常使用的工具,我也根据前辈提供方向进行探索,华为云提供了丰富的开发者生态,而且口碑在开发圈内得到了一致好评。因此我选择了在华为云平台上开启我的学习和工作成长之路。这里也是我工作起步的敲门砖。

首先通过华为云上面的论坛了解到我所用到技术和工具,这个平台还同步给技术初学者很多技术应用手段,前期通过培训课程了解学习,打开我华为云学习之旅:

通过开发者常规使用的工具,了解到华为云有一个适合开发者使用的插件工具,并且通过帮助文档了解到,华为云开发者插件提供了一键对接华为云的能力。我在这里也分享下我是如何使用这个 IDE 插件,点击 https://developer.huaweicloud.com/develop/toolkit.html 查看产品首页,点击”关注论坛“后,在论坛里可以定期获取相关学习资料,也可以和大家一起交流吐槽 。


操作步骤如下:

在 idea 上安装 Huawei Cloud Toolkit Platform 和 Huawei Cloud API 插件。

登录华为云账号(选择 AK/SK 登录或者华为云账号、CSDN 账号登录)。

我想通过华为云现有技术快速帮助我解决 AI 语音交互问题。

3 软件开发小白使用实时语音识别 RASR 尝试智能化路线


使用华为云语音交互服务 SDK,实时识别语音音频流。支持的语言包含中文普通话、方言,方言当前支持四川话、粤语和上海话。

前提条件:

1、在保证华为云账号余额充足或已购买套餐包的情况下,语音交互服务无需申请即可使用。

2、进行 AK/SK 认证,并妥善保管 AK/SK 信息。

3、准备好待识别的音频文件。

该服务是一种人机交互方式,用户通过实时访问和调用 API(Application Programming Interface,应用程序编程接口)将语音识别成文字或者将文本转换成逼真的语音等。

核心优势:可以实现 1 分钟以内音频到文字的转换。对于用户上传二进制数据,系统经过处理,生成语音对应的文字,支持热词定制。

核心能力:基于深度学习技术,对特定领域场景和语料进行优化,语音识别率达到业界领先;使用工业界成熟的算法,结合语音识别学术界最新研究成果,为企业提供独特竞争力优势。

基本步骤:在代码编辑区输入“RecognizeFlashAsr”,联想 API 后点击补全,自动导入 SDK 后,将 AK、Sk 等参数补全,调用补全代码既可以完成语音识别。

软件开发小白的未来展望

速度已经不是计算机发展的方向了,有了云计算,计算机只需要作为一个客户端就可以实现复杂的计算,计算机的发展前景应该是趋向于小型化,良好的交互和鲜明的个性化。作为软件开发初学者需要尝试挑战新技术,认准目标不断前进。速度已经不是计算机发展的方向了,有了云计算,计算机只需要作为一个客户端就可以实现复杂的计算,计算机的发展前景应该是趋向于小型化,良好的交互和鲜明的个性化。作为软件开发初学者需要尝试挑战新技术,认准目标不断前进。

「喜欢这篇文章,您的关注和赞赏是给作者最好的鼓励」
关注作者
【版权声明】本文为墨天轮用户原创内容,转载时必须标注文章的来源(墨天轮),文章链接,文章作者等基本信息,否则作者和墨天轮有权追究责任。如果您发现墨天轮中有涉嫌抄袭或者侵权的内容,欢迎发送邮件至:contact@modb.pro进行举报,并提供相关证据,一经查实,墨天轮将立刻删除相关内容。

评论